Sri Lanka Dengue Dashboard: A Web-Based Decision Support Tool for Dengue Surveillance in Sri Lanka

Abstract

These days, Sri Lanka is facing a severe dengue outbreak. In this situation, it is very useful to provide an overall understanding of Sri Lanka's historical dengue trends as well as the current dengue situation. A dashboard is an easy and effective way to convey a large amount of information to the public. Therefore, the Sri Lanka Dengue Dashboard is an initial attempt to provide comprehensive information about the dengue situation in Sri Lanka, together with the relationship between climate factors and dengue cases. Keywords: Data visualization, Heat map, Climate-dengue relationship, Tree map, Time series analysis, Quarto, Dashboard, Dengue fever
